為什麼要恢復root 密碼?
忘記密碼:最常見的情況,因為長時間不使用或密碼設定過於複雜而忘記。
密碼遺失:因係統故障、誤操作等原因導緻密碼遺失。
需要修改密碼:
為了加強資料庫安全性,需要定期修改密碼。
MySQL root 密碼恢復方法
透過MySQL 安全模式恢復
2.修改設定檔(適用於忘記了安全模式密碼的情況)
找到設定檔:MySQL 的設定檔通常在
編輯設定檔:
在設定檔中新增skip-grant-tables參數,然後重新啟動MySQL 服務。
重設密碼:同樣使用SQL 語句修改密碼。
恢復設定檔:
修改密碼後,將設定檔 特殊手機數據 恢復到原來的狀態,去掉skip-grant-tables參數。
使用MySQL 安裝腳本
尋找安裝腳本:不同Linux 發行版的安裝腳本位置可能不同,一般在/目錄下。
執行腳本:執行安裝腳本中的初始化腳本,依照指示重新設定root 密碼。
透過作業系統備份恢復
檢查備份:如果有完整的資料庫備份,可以嘗試還原到備份點,從而恢復root 密碼。
恢復資料:根據備份工具的說明,恢復資料庫。
注意事項
安全模式風險:
在安全模式下,任何人都可以連接資料庫,並且有安全風險。因此,修改密碼後,應立即關閉安全模式。
設定檔修改:修改設定檔時,請注意備份原文件,以免操作失誤。
備份的重要性:定期備份資料庫,可以有效防止資料遺失,並為密碼恢復提供保障。
其他方法
忘記密碼時,請仔細檢查以下幾點:
大小寫敏感:密碼區分大小寫。
特殊字元:密碼中是否包含特殊字元。
輸入錯誤:確認密碼輸入是否正確。
嘗試其他MySQL 客戶端:如果使用Workbench 等圖形化 杜瓦爾縣手機銷售線索的挑戰與機會 工具無法連接,可以嘗試使用命令列工具。
尋求專業協助:如果以上方法都無法解決問題,建議尋求專業人士的協助。